      eXp UK are the newest estate agency business, powering individual agents around the UK to provide a personal service and experience to help get you moved.Here are the top 7 things you need to know when moving home:Get your house valued by 3 different agents before you put it on the marketDon't pick the agent that values it the highest, without evidence of other properties sold in the same areaIt's always best to put your house on the market before you find a propertyThe estate agent acts for the seller and is there to get the seller the best price possibleUnderstand the length of time it can take - 14 weeks from when you accept an offer, or have an offer accepted to move in! A long time!It can get stressful, but speak to your agent and your solicitor and they will put you in the pictureBe nice to estate agents - we're pretty nice people, offer some great advice and will help to get you moved.

Local information about Bodmin Formerly the capital of the county, Bodmin has been regenerated over many years to provide a variety of amenities, making it the perfect location. With modern housing developments complimenting the wide range of historic monuments and properties it’s a town which has something for everyone. Centrally located in mid-Cornwall, Bodmin offers perfect transport links to both the A30 & A38 and is in easy reach of either Cornwall coasts. Plus a central train line runs through Bodmin Parkway and Newquay Airport is just a 20 minute drive away.

Local information about Camborne Camborne is a town some 5 miles from the North Coast of Cornwall, providing access to miles of sandy beaches and is well placed for access to all the major transport routes throughout the County. The last working tin mining town in Cornwall, Camborne provides an extensive range of shopping and leisure facilities. Educational facilities in the town include the well renowned Camborne School of Mines and Cornwall College, both attracting local and international students. Camborne is bordered by a number of semi-rural villages including Penponds, Baripper and Kehelland, and with Tehidy Country Park and Golf Course just over a mile away, Camborne has a great deal to offer people from all walks of life.

Local information about Falmouth The historic port of Falmouth is famed for its natural harbour; reputedly the third largest in the world and the harbour, bay and surrounding rivers, creeks and inlets provide some of the finest and safest day sailing waters in the UK. The town is also the location for the National Maritime Museum. The town is busy all year round with a choice of national chain stores and smaller outlets providing a wide range of shops. The town and surrounding area has numerous primary schools and large secondary schools in both Falmouth and nearby Penryn. There are three railway stations, providing access via a branch line to Truro and then on to London Paddington.

Local information about Helston The bustling market town of Helston lies midway between Falmouth and Penzance at the junction of the A394 and A3083. Ideally located for exploring South West Cornwall and the Lizard Penisula, Helston has plenty for visitors of all ages. With much of its centre designated as a conservation area, the town is world famous for its Flora Day celebrations in May. It also offers a wide variety of facilities including schools, sports centre, cinema and the highly regarded Folk Museum. The Lizard Peninsula is an area of outstanding natural beauty and dramatic coastline, with much of the land in the ownership of The National Trust. To the west, the district skirts the beautiful Mounts Bay and extends inland over rolling countryside with sheltered valleys and small areas of moorland.

Local information about Penzance Penzance is located on the Southern shore of the Land's End peninsula, nestled naturally within Mount's Bay. With the famous and imposing St Michael's Mount and other character villages of Newlyn, Mousehole and Marazion nearby. The town itself is the terminus for the London to Penzance rail line and also the gateway to the Isles of Scilly. Architecturally the town is an interesting mix of Regency squares and terraces with strong links to the past, Victorian granite buildings and old terraced houses. The harbourside villages of Mousehole and Newlyn are full of cobbled streets and fishermen's cottages with larger properties, some with land, on the outskirts and in the rural areas.
